*# 633*

John 19: (KJV)

37 *"And again another scripture saith, They shall look on him whom they
pierced."*

This *appears* *to try and refer to Zechariah 12*: (Judaica Press Complete
Tanach)

  9.  And it shall come to pass on that day, that I will seek to destroy all
the nations that come upon Jerusalem.
 *10.  And I will pour out upon the house of David and upon the inhabitants
of Jerusalem a spirit of grace and supplications. And they shall look
to mebecause of those who have been thrust through[with swords], and
they shall mourn over it as one mourns over an only son
and shall be in bitterness, therefore, as one is embittered over a firstborn
son.*
**
"John" appears to have outdone himself here, as *there isn't a single match
between any element of his claimed prophecy fulfillment and the relevant
Scripture. *

*"They"* *in John's narrative are the Romans,* but no *there is no reference
to Romans in Zechariah*.

*In John's narrative the Romans look at him whom they wounded;* while *in
Zechariah God is looked to* *and a different subject was pierced.*

*"John's" fulfillment claim of "pierced"* *doesn't even agree to his own
narrative since he wrote "stabbed" or "picked" and it was translators who
mistranslated "pierced."*
**
*Zechariah also has an apocalyptic context that John's narrative lacks.*


*# 634*

John 19: (KJV)

38 *"And after this Joseph of Arimathaea, being a disciple of Jesus, but
secretly for fear of the Jews, besought Pilate that he might take away the
body of Jesus: and Pilate gave him leave. He came therefore, and took the
body of Jesus.
*39*   And there came also Nicodemus, which at the first came to Jesus by
night, and brought a mixture of myrrh and aloes, about an hundred pound
weight.
*40*   Then took they the body of Jesus, and wound it in linen clothes with
the spices, as the manner of the Jews is to bury."*

Compare to Mark 15: (KJV)

45 *"And when he knew it of the centurion, he gave the body to Joseph.
*46*   And he bought fine linen, and took him down, and wrapped him in the
linen, and laid him in a sepulchre which was hewn out of a rock, and rolled
a stone unto the door of the sepulchre."*

*"John's" Jesus is wrapped by* *Joseph and Nicodemus.*

*"Mark's" Jesus is only wrapped only by* *Joseph. *

*Other oddities of "John's" account are that*:

    - *Joseph and Nicodemus have just made themselves ritually impure for
   or the upcoming Passover* by touching a dead body, and
   - *Jesus is not buried by his own family* (the change from Joseph the
   earthly father to Joseph the disciple father is probably not a
   coincidence).

*# 635*

John 19: (KJV)

40 *"Then took they the body of Jesus, and wound it in linen clothes with
the spices, as the manner of the Jews is to bury."*

*The underlying Greek word for* *"linen clothes"* should be *"linen strips"*
*which a majority of moderns avoid.*

*The combination of winding in linen strips with 100 pounds of spices makes
an interesting parallel to mummification**.*


*# 636*

John 20: (KJV)

1 *"The first day of the week cometh* *(1) Mary Magdalene* early, when it
was yet dark, unto the sepulchre, and seeth the stone taken away from the
sepulchre."

Compare to Mark 16: (KJV)

1 *"And when the sabbath was past, **(1) Mary Magdalene**, **and (2) Mary
the mother of James**, and* *(3)Salome**, had bought sweet spices, that they
might come and anoint him."*

Compare to Matthew 28: (KJV)

1 "*In the end of the sabbath, as it began to dawn toward the first day of
the week, came** (1) **Mary Magdalene and* *(2) **the other Mary (?) to see
the sepulchre."*

Compare to Luke 24: (KJV)

10 *"It was* *(1) **Mary Magdalene and* *(2) **Joanna, and* *(3) **Mary the
mother of James, and* (*4) & (5) & (??) **other women that were with them,
which told these things unto the apostles."*

Likely *the earliest Gospel, "Mark*", has *Mary M.,* *another Mary* and *Salome
*visit the cave.

*"Matthew" reduces* to *Mary M.* and *the other Mary.*

*"John" reduces* to *Mary M**.*

*"Luke" enlarges* to *Mary M*., *the other Mary*, *Joanna and other women.*
